Morgan Stanley lowers India's GDP growth forecast
The foreign brokerage said slower global growth, adverse terms of trade shock, and impact on business confidence from geopolitical tensions weigh on the near-term outlook Morgan Stanley's global economics team expects global growth to average 2.9 per cent YoY in 2022 slowing from 6.2 per cent growth in CY21. Against this backdrop, it has lowered forecasts of India's GDP growth .
Airtel Africa FY22 revenue up 21% YoY, announces final dividend of 3 cents
Airtel Africa is a leading provider of telecommunications and mobile money services, with a presence in 14 countries primarily in East Africa and Central and West Africa. Constant currency underlying revenue grew 23.3 per cent for the year and 19.1 per cent in Q4.
India smartphone shipments to cross 170 mn units in 2022
Samsung led the 5G segment with 23 per cent market share in Q1. While affordable smartphone shipments (sub-Rs 7,000) declined, premium smartphones (Rs 25,000 and above) grew 58 per cent, indicating strong consumer appetite to switch and upgrade, according to Cyber Media Research (CMR)
E-commerce enablement platform GoKwik raises $35 mn
The Series B round also saw participation from existing investors Sequoia Capital India and Matrix Partners India. The new funding follows GoKwik's $15 million Series A round in November last year, bringing total funding in the last 12 months to more than $55 million, said the platform.

Reliance Nippon Life Insurance FY22 net profit up 30% YoY
It reported a net profit of Rs 50 crore in FY21. The company is a joint venture between Reliance Capital and Japan's Nippon Life. Assets under management rose 13 per cent year on year to Rs 27,619 crore at March-end 2022, against Rs 24,383 past year. In FY22, total new business premium income increased by 13 per cent to Rs 1,282 crore against Rs 1,135 crore in FY21.

Bajaj Finance raises interest rate on FDs with immediate effect
The revised rates on Bajaj Finance's FDs, of up to Rs 5 crore, are effective from Wednesday and will be applicable to fresh deposits and renewals of maturing deposits, a statement said. Post the revision, deposits between 36 to 60 months will offer a cumulative return as high as 7 per cent.
Equity indices settle low amid high volatility, rupee recovers a tad
Sensex closed at 54,364 points, down 106 points or 0.2 per cent, whereas Nifty, at 16,240 points, was down 62 points or 0.4 per cent. Among sectors, metals, power and realty fell the most while banks and FMCG ended mildly in the positive. BSE Midcap and Smallcap indices severely underperformed, falling 1.98 per cent and 2.11 per cent,respectively.
Party time for Kohinoor Foods' investors as stocks up 130% in 1 month
The shares of the company have been reportedly consistently hitting upper circuit for the past 21 days. On Tuesday, the shares closed the day at Rs 20.65, up 4.8 per cent from the previous closing price. In the past one-month period, the shares accumulated over 130 per cent returns for its investors.
